How to convert a PDF to PPT online

Follow these easy steps to convert PDF to PPTX or PowerPoint presentation online:

  • Click the "Select a file" button above or drag and drop files into the PDF drop zone.
  • Choose the PDF file you want to convert into a PPT or PPTX file from your folder.
  • Acrobat will upload your file and automatically convert PDF to PPTX with formatting preserved.
  • Once the conversion is complete, download the converted PowerPoint file or sign in to share it.

Tips for effective PDF to PPT conversion

For the best results when you convert PDF to PPT or PPTX online, it helps to prepare your files properly and follow a few simple practices.

  • Use a clear PDF:
    Make sure your PDF is not blurry or distorted. High-quality files convert more accurately into PowerPoint slides.
  • Check for scanned files:
    If your PDF is scanned, enable OCR (optical character recognition) so that text becomes editable in PPTX format.
  • Keep formatting simple:
    Avoid using too many fonts, complex backgrounds, or overlapping images in your PDF. Clean layouts convert more smoothly.
  • Split large files:
    If your PDF has many pages, consider splitting it into smaller files before conversion. This helps the tool process faster and reduces errors.
  • Review before saving:
    Once converted, quickly check your PPTX slides to ensure all text, images, and charts appear correctly before sharing or presenting.

By following these tips, you can achieve a smoother and more accurate PDF to PowerPoint conversion, saving time and avoiding rework.

How do I convert a PDF to a PPT file with multiple slides?

Select the PDF you want to convert using the online PDF tool above. Each PDF page will be turned into a PowerPoint slide in the converted file. Our PDF converter tool preserves the document formatting, so your content will look as expected on the Mac or Windows operating systems.

Is it possible to convert scanned PDFs with text that can be edited in PowerPoint?
Yes, Acrobat uses OCR technology to convert scanned PDFs into editable PPTX files, allowing you to modify the text directly in PowerPoint.
